On Tue, 2010-03-16 at 21:23 -0300, Nelson A. de Oliveira wrote:

> While running iotop here:
> 
> Could not run iotop as some of the requirements are not met:
> - Linux >= 2.6.20 with I/O accounting support (CONFIG_TASKSTATS, 
> CONFIG_TASK_DELAY_ACCT, CONFIG_TASK_IO_ACCOUNTING): Not found
> - Python >= 2.5 or Python 2.4 with the ctypes module: Found
> 
> It could only print the unmet requirements, instead printing both. It's easier
> to spot only what is missing (it's not necessary to say that I have the
> necessary python version to run it, for example).

I've attached a patch to implement the above request, it would be nice
if you could apply the patch to your git repository. Since it is a
wishlist request, releasing a new version with it is not urgent.

Subject: [PATCH] Do not report requirements that are available.

Closes: http://bugs.debian.org/574246
---
 iotop/data.py |   13 ++++++-------
 1 files changed, 6 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)

diff --git a/iotop/data.py b/iotop/data.py
index bbe3e27..36c3b0d 100644
--- a/iotop/data.py
+++ b/iotop/data.py
@@ -24,14 +24,13 @@ else:
     has_ctypes = True
 
 if not ioaccounting or not has_ctypes:
-    def boolean2string(boolean):
-        return boolean and 'Found' or 'Not found'
     print 'Could not run iotop as some of the requirements are not met:'
-    print '- Linux >= 2.6.20 with I/O accounting support ' \
-             '(CONFIG_TASKSTATS, CONFIG_TASK_DELAY_ACCT, ' \
-             'CONFIG_TASK_IO_ACCOUNTING):', boolean2string(ioaccounting)
-    print '- Python >= 2.5 or Python 2.4 with the ctypes module:', \
-        boolean2string(has_ctypes)
+    if not ioaccounting:
+        print '- Linux >= 2.6.20 with I/O accounting support ' \
+              '(CONFIG_TASKSTATS, CONFIG_TASK_DELAY_ACCT, ' \
+              'CONFIG_TASK_IO_ACCOUNTING)'
+    if not has_ctypes:
+        print '- Python >= 2.5 or Python 2.4 with the ctypes module'
 
     sys.exit(1)
